Skip to content

[#10476] improvement(cli): Add SupportsPolicies interface #10518

Open
Abyss-lord wants to merge 1 commit intoapache:mainfrom
Abyss-lord:feat-10476
Open

[#10476] improvement(cli): Add SupportsPolicies interface #10518
Abyss-lord wants to merge 1 commit intoapache:mainfrom
Abyss-lord:feat-10476

Conversation

@Abyss-lord
Copy link
Contributor

What changes were proposed in this pull request?

Add SupportsPolicies interface

Why are the changes needed?

Fix: #10476

Does this PR introduce any user-facing change?

Add SupportsPolicies interface

How was this patch tested?

local ut

@github-actions
Copy link

github-actions bot commented Mar 23, 2026

Code Coverage Report

Overall Project 64.87% 🟢
Files changed No Java source files changed -

Module Coverage
aliyun 1.73% 🔴
api 47.14% 🟢
authorization-common 85.96% 🟢
aws 1.1% 🔴
azure 2.6% 🔴
catalog-common 10.0% 🔴
catalog-fileset 80.02% 🟢
catalog-hive 80.98% 🟢
catalog-jdbc-clickhouse 79.06% 🟢
catalog-jdbc-common 42.89% 🟢
catalog-jdbc-doris 80.28% 🟢
catalog-jdbc-hologres 54.03% 🟢
catalog-jdbc-mysql 79.23% 🟢
catalog-jdbc-oceanbase 78.38% 🟢
catalog-jdbc-postgresql 82.05% 🟢
catalog-jdbc-starrocks 78.27% 🟢
catalog-kafka 77.01% 🟢
catalog-lakehouse-generic 45.07% 🟢
catalog-lakehouse-hudi 79.1% 🟢
catalog-lakehouse-iceberg 87.25% 🟢
catalog-lakehouse-paimon 77.71% 🟢
catalog-model 77.72% 🟢
cli 44.51% 🟢
client-java 77.83% 🟢
common 49.42% 🟢
core 80.96% 🟢
filesystem-hadoop3 76.97% 🟢
flink 38.86% 🔴
flink-runtime 0.0% 🔴
gcp 14.2% 🔴
hadoop-common 10.39% 🔴
hive-metastore-common 45.82% 🟢
iceberg-common 50.21% 🟢
iceberg-rest-server 66.62% 🟢
integration-test-common 0.0% 🔴
jobs 66.17% 🟢
lance-common 23.88% 🔴
lance-rest-server 57.84% 🟢
lineage 53.02% 🟢
optimizer 82.95% 🟢
optimizer-api 21.95% 🔴
server 85.6% 🟢
server-common 69.43% 🟢
spark 32.79% 🔴
spark-common 39.09% 🔴
trino-connector 31.62% 🔴

@Abyss-lord Abyss-lord requested a review from tsungchih March 24, 2026 02:49
@Abyss-lord
Copy link
Contributor Author

Hi @tsungchih , could you please review this PR when you have time? I’d really appreciate your feedback.

@jerryshao
Copy link
Contributor

Please focus on the minimal scope of table related functionalities to make them work end-to-end. We'd better make things workable one by one. Just adding lots of interfaces with no implementations will confuse the users.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

[Subtask] Add SupportsPolicies interface

2 participants